Major League Soccer released its full schedule today, but fans don’t yet know how many teams will make the playoffs this season, or if there will be wild-card slots again in 2011.

League spokesperson Will Kuhns stated Thursday that “MLS is reviewing the playoff format and playoff schedule for 2011 and will announce details soon.”

At the 2010 MLS Cup, commissioner Don Garber said the league would look at moving to a 10-team playoff format, with the No. 4 and No. 5 seeds in each conference battling for the final spots. As well, the league would be reviewing how many wild cards would be awarded, as MLS did not want a repeat of last season, with two western teams (San Jose and Colorado) both crossing over into the other conference and eventually contesting the Eastern Conference final between themselves.

So, the question is: Will one wild card be allowed per conference, or will they be eliminated entirely?

For this season at least, Houston has to play in the East. But in terms of alignments and how it affects the playoff structure, that is all we know. We have a schedule, but we don’t have an idea of what exactly the games will mean.
